Child or Other Dependant Sponsorship

You can sponsor your dependent children, including adopted children, to come to Canada. This category also includes children under 22 years old and those over 22 who have been financially dependent on their parents due to a mental or physical condition. How can I be eligible to sponsor a family member?

To sponsor a family member, you must be a Canadian citizen or permanent resident aged 18 or older. Additionally, you need to demonstrate that you can financially support your sponsored family members and meet the minimum necessary income requirements. Who isn’t eligible to sponsor a relative?

Individuals who are currently in prison, have declared bankruptcy, receive social assistance (except for disability), have been convicted of a violent crime, or have failed to pay previous family support payments may not be eligible to sponsor a relative. What is the income required for family sponsorship?

Sponsors must meet the Minimum Necessary Income (MNI) to qualify for family sponsorship. This amount varies based on the size of the sponsor’s family and the number of people being sponsored. Sponsors need to provide their Notice of Assessment from the Canada Revenue Agency for the past three tax years to show they meet these income levels.

For example: for 2024, the family sponsorship Minimum Necessary Income for a family of two is $44,530, while for a family of seven, it is $94,658, with extra amounts for each additional family member. These rules ensure that sponsors can support their relatives financially when they come to Canada.

Is there an age limit for sponsorship in Canada?

While there is no maximum age limit for sponsoring family members, sponsors must be at least 18 years old. The age limit for dependent children is under 22 years, with exceptions for those who are dependent due to a mental or physical condition.
